titleOfInvention | Image forming apparatus |
abstract | An image forming apparatus that suppresses density unevenness that occurs in the early stage of image formation is provided. Prior to image formation, a driving device, a charging device, and an exposure device that rotate and drive an electrophotographic photosensitive member are controlled, and the electrophotographic photosensitive member is rotated at least once, and a charging voltage lower than that at the time of image formation by the charging device. A control device that charges the surface of the electrophotographic photosensitive member with an exposure device and exposes the surface of the electrophotographic photosensitive member with an exposure device. After the transfer of the toner image by the transfer device and before the charging of the electrophotographic photosensitive member with the charging device, An image forming apparatus that does not include a static eliminator that neutralizes the surface of a photoconductor.
